Once the project is underway, the Ocean Waves Collection becomes a direct asset. Video clips can be imported into editing software like Adobe After Effects, Premiere Pro, or DaVinci Resolve for compositing, background integration, or overlay effects. The clarity and resolution of the footage allow for flexibility in post-processing, including color grading, masking, and blending with other visual elements.

For web designers, animated wave sequences can be optimized into looping background videos or GIFs that add depth and motion to landing pages. Developers can integrate these using HTML5 video tags or CSS background animations, ensuring smooth playback across devices.

Practical Implementation Tips

Here are several strategies to help you implement the Ocean Waves Collection effectively:

  1. Start with a Clear Use Case: Define the purpose of using wave footage—whether it’s for background ambiance, brand identity, or storytelling. This will guide your selection and editing approach.
  2. Optimize File Sizes: Use compression tools to balance quality and performance, especially for web and mobile use. Tools like HandBrake or Adobe Media Encoder can help maintain clarity while reducing file size.
  3. Create Consistent Visual Themes: Match the color grading of your wave clips with the rest of your project’s visual style. This ensures a cohesive look, especially when combining footage with other media.
  4. Leverage Looping Techniques: For background use, select clips that can loop seamlessly. Tools like After Effects or online loop creators can help you edit the start and end frames for a smooth transition.
  5. Use Masking and Blending: Integrate wave elements into designs by masking them into specific shapes or blending them with overlays. This works well for logos, headers, and animated UI components.
